AGREEMENT BETWEEN NORTH TEXAS REPEATER
ASSOCIATION AND THE CITY OF DENTON, TEXAS
The City of Denton, hereafter referred to as the "C~ty" and
North Texas Repeater Association, hereafter referred to as "NTRA",
hereby agree to the terms and conditions set forth herein
Section I Purpose
The purpose of this agreement is to provide emergency com-
munications for the City of Denton in meeting any emergency or
disaster from enemy attack or other cause, natural or man-made
This agreement recognizes that the prompt, full and effective
utilization of the resources of the respective organizations, the
City and NTRA, is effective utilization of the resources of the
respective parties is essential to the safety, care and welfare
of the people thereof in the event of a major emergency or
disaster
Section II ResponsibIlItIes
The directors and officers of both parties shall constitute a
committee to formulate plans and take all necessary steps for the
implementation of this agreement Such planning shall incorporate
the use of resources, including personnel and equipment necessary
It shall be the duty of each party to formulate emergency plans
and programs for application within the boundaries of each
There shall be frequent consultation between the representatives
of the City and NTRA and free exchange of information and
services In carrying out such emergency services, the City and
NTRA shall, so far as possible, provide and follow uniform
standards, practices and rules and regulations, including
A Warnings and signals for exercises or disasters and
the mechanical devices to be used ~n connection
therewith,
B Selection of equipment and services used, or to be
used, for emergency purposes to assure that such
equipment and services will be easily and freely
interchangeable when used in or by the other party,
C The conduct and control of generators, trustees,
radio operators, City staff and other involved
personnel and their proper movement or activities
prior, during and subsequent to exercises,
emergencies or disasters,
D The compliance of governing FCC rules and regula-
tlons~ which may require periodic monitoring of the
frequencies involved by the City
Equipment provided by NTRA must not belong to an individual,
but must be NTRA approved, sponsored and operated
Either party requested to render aid shall take such action
as is necessary to provide and make available the resources
covered by this agreement in accordance with the terms hereof,
provided that it is understood that the party rendering aid may
withhold resources to the extent necessary to provide reasonable
protection for the other The emergency communications forces,
NTRA, and the utilizing forces, the City, will continue under the
command and control of their regular leaders, but the
communications units or forces shall come under the operational
control of the City authorities receiving assistance when this
agreement ~s activated
All requests under this agreement shall be made between the
City and NTRA officials, or according to emergency plan activa-
tion, when available This organizational tool will serve as a
channel through which aid will be dispatched

Limiting factors affecting NTRA service to the C~ty will be
based on severity of situation and manpower availability due to
catastrophic disasters or survival situations Portable power
generators are available for electrical power and normal
repeater operations
Limiting factors affecting the City service to NTRA w~ll be
based on access to the antenna, repeater, and controller
apparatus
Section VI Liability and Compensation
Neither party shall provide payment of compensation nor
death benefits to ln~ured members of the other party and the
representatives of deceased members of either party in case such
members sustain injuries or are killed while renderxng aid
pursuant to this agreement

Section VIII Consideration
NTRA will pay One Dollar ($1 00) per year for facility usage
in addition to providing the above services
Section IX Term
This agreement shall continue in force and remain binding on
each party for one (1) year from the date of execution and shall
be automatically renewed for successive one (1) year terms, until
such time as the governing body of either party takes action to
withdraw therefrom Such action shall not be effective until
thirty (30) days after written notice thereof has been sent by
the other party wishing to terminate the agreement Notices
shall be deemed effective when deposited in the United States
mall, certified, postage prepaid, return receipt requested and
